La Palma's Unique Landscape: A Volcanic Paradise

La Palma's landscape is a testament to its volcanic origins. The island is home to over 20 volcanic cones, with the Cumbre Vieja volcanic ridge being the most prominent. This active volcanic zone is responsible for the island's dramatic landscapes, including the Teneguía volcano, which last erupted in 1971.

But La Palma isn't all about fire and brimstone. The island's volcanic soil has created a unique environment that supports a wide variety of plant and animal life. In fact, La Palma is home to over 1,000 plant species, many of which are found nowhere else on Earth.

Exploring La Palma's Lush Forests and Waterfalls

While the volcanic landscapes are certainly a sight to behold, La Palma's lush forests are where the island truly shines. The Laurissilva Forest, a UNESCO World Heritage Site, covers a significant portion of the island and is home to ancient laurel trees that are millions of years old.

One of the best ways to explore these enchanting forests is by hiking the La Palma's GR131 trail, which stretches across the island's length. Along the way, you'll encounter stunning waterfalls, like the Los Tilos de Mazo waterfall, which cascades down a 100-meter cliff face.

Stargazing in La Palma: A Celestial Experience

But perhaps the most incredible experience La Palma has to offer is the chance to gaze up at the night sky and see the stars like never before. The island's high altitude, low light pollution, and stable atmospheric conditions make it one of the best places on Earth for stargazing.

In fact, La Palma is home to one of the world's most advanced telescopes, the Gran Telescopio Canarias (GTC). You can even visit the Roque de los Muchachos Observatory and learn about the island's celestial significance.

La Palma's Culture and Cuisine: A Taste of the Islands

Of course, no trip to La Palma would be complete without sampling the local cuisine. The island's dishes are a delicious blend of Canarian, Spanish, and Latin American influences. From hearty stews like puchero canario to sweet treats like leche asada, there's plenty to tantalize your taste buds.

And when it comes to culture, La Palma has a rich history that's reflected in its architecture, festivals, and traditions. The island's capital, Santa Cruz de La Palma, is a great place to start, with its charming cobblestone streets and historic buildings.

Visiting La Palma: Tips and Tricks

So, you're ready to pack your bags and head to La Palma? Here are a few tips to help you make the most of your trip:

- Best time to visit: La Palma enjoys a mild climate year-round, but the best time to visit is between March and May, or September and November, when the weather is warm and the crowds are thin. - Getting around: Renting a car is the best way to explore La Palma. The island's public transportation is limited, and there's so much to see and do off the beaten path. - Where to stay: From cozy casa rurales to luxurious hotels, La Palma has accommodation to suit every budget and taste. Consider staying in a rural area to fully immerse yourself in the island's natural beauty.
